## Break-Glass Access: FuelTrax Fleet Report

Plugin authors: the Vannick fleet fuel-usage report locks when the signing token expires. Do not regenerate tokens yourself. Break-glass applies only when the Harrowgate depot dashboard shows stale data past 24 hours. File an incident, then unseal the report store via the emergency console. Access is logged and reviewed weekly by the Vannick platform team. The recovery passphrase is below.

recovery phrase for yajof-bagap: oliwyn-ulaael

Visitor policy update: the Veltrix summer intern cohort arrives Monday at the Ashgrove Row lobby. Twelve interns total. No individual visitor passes — they move as a group with their coordinator, Dara Wensley, until badges are printed Wednesday. Do not admit stragglers without Dara present. Interns stay on floors 2 and 3 only; no lab access. Escort any intern found elsewhere back to reception. For group moves through the service corridor, use the following pass code.

turnstile pass: bdg-YEOZLM-79341408

# Runbook: SDK Parity Gate

Before tagging, confirm the Swiftbeam Kotlin and Swift SDKs expose identical public surfaces. Run the parity checker; zero diffs required. Any intentional gap needs a waiver in the tracker. Once parity passes, sign both release artifacts with the key below.

signing key of fafog-yahop = bky13_bboaNr7jtdAGv

## Sheetpress Export — Memory Variables

Large spreadsheet exports in Sheetpress are bounded by EXPORT_MAX_ROWS and EXPORT_CHUNK_SIZE. Keep chunk size at 5000 unless workers show OOM kills. EXPORT_TMP_DIR must point to the scratch volume. The export worker signs temp-file URLs with a secret that must be set in the env file; add it on the following line.

sealed setting: VAULT_KEY8=8e093468

Onboarding: Bannerline consent rollout. Release manager owns staged deploys: 5% on Monday, 50% Wednesday, full by Friday. Monitor opt-out rates in the Glint dashboard; rollback if above 12%. Legal sign-off from the Varnholm team is already logged. Deploy keys live in the sealed release vault. To unlock the vault during rollout windows, use the recovery passphrase below.

recovery phrase for fajeg-kawep: druix-gorius-briax-ulaeth-fraox-lammir-pelox-jormir-pelwyn-julir